Fees & Funding

Fees: (2023/2024)

UK students £7,001.00 per term (includes non-residential)

International Students Please enquire with the Registrar admissions@schs.gdst.net

How much does it cost for school lunches? (2023/2024)

School lunch is compulsory for all years up to U5 (Year 11). The cost of lunch is £353 per term; this is added to the fee invoice.

How can we support with funding?

Bursaries
A small number of means-tested bursaries, worth up to 100% of fees, are available at 11+ entry.

Parents should indicate on the application form if they wish to be considered for a bursary. They will then receive log-in details to complete an online bursary application.

In addition to satisfying means-testing criteria, recipients of bursary awards must also score highly in our entrance examination.

11+ Academic Scholarships A number of Academic Scholarships, worth up to a maximum of 25% of fees, are available. They are not means-tested. Scholarships are awarded on the basis of performance in the entrance examination, information available from other assessments (such as the interview), and references that we receive from the candidate’s present school.

11+ Specialist Scholarships
A number of specialist scholarships, worth up to 25% of fees, are awarded to talented girls in the areas of Art, Drama, Music and Sport.
